Output 89a052cf46fbde26313166d747c9fece51d42807dbc47d2229b633ffd84f53d2:0

value
8368000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 87e0094374fd93d989098aa7c586bb080be2e344 OP_EQUALVERIFY OP_CHECKSIG
address
1DPScCqr2nsgPtwjXHHoDpsi9KcTfqYxGE
transaction
89a052cf46fbde26313166d747c9fece51d42807dbc47d2229b633ffd84f53d2
spent
true